Overview

The HY-728 Pelt Color Fastness and Shedding Tester is an engineered dual-mode laboratory instrument designed for objective evaluation of color migration resistance and fiber shedding behavior in premium natural pelts and woven woolen textiles. It operates on two distinct, standardized mechanical test principles: (1) dry/wet crocking assessment per ISO 105-X12 and QB/T 2790 methodologies, where controlled linear reciprocation of calibrated fabric pads against dyed pelt surfaces simulates perspiration-induced or mechanical abrasion-induced color transfer; and (2) directional brushing under defined normal force and stroke parameters to quantify loose fiber release from carpet-grade woolen blankets, aligned with GB/T 14254 and GB 5460T protocols. The system’s rigid cast-aluminum frame, precision-machined linear guide rails, and programmable stepper motor drive ensure high reproducibility across repeated test sequences—critical for QC laboratories operating under GLP-compliant workflows.

Sample Compatibility & Compliance

The HY-728 accommodates flat, non-stretch pelts (shearling, lamb, mink, fox) up to 150 × 150 mm and woven woolen blankets with pile heights ≤ 25 mm. All mechanical parameters—including stroke amplitude, cycle rate (26 cpm ± 0.5 cpm), and normal force—are traceable to national metrological standards (CNAS-accredited calibration optional). The instrument satisfies mandatory test method requirements for Chinese textile quality certification (GB standards), export-oriented pelt grading (QB/T 2790), and third-party lab accreditation (CMA, CNAS). Its mechanical architecture supports audit-ready documentation when paired with optional 21 CFR Part 11–compliant data logging software (sold separately).

Software & Data Management

While the base HY-728 operates via embedded microcontroller interface with tactile keypad and LED display, optional PC-integrated software enables automated test sequence scripting, cycle-by-cycle event logging, and CSV-exportable reports. When used with a certified 0.0001 g analytical balance (e.g., Mettler Toledo XP2U), the system supports full mass-loss traceability for shedding tests—including pre-test sample conditioning (20°C/65% RH, 4 h), post-test vacuum collection, and gravimetric calculation per GB 5460T Annex B. Audit trails include operator ID, timestamp, parameter lock status, and calibration certificate expiry date—essential for GMP-aligned textile QA departments.

Applications

  • Color fastness validation of chrome-tanned and vegetable-dyed pelts prior to export shipment to EU and North American markets.
  • Comparative assessment of dye fixation efficacy across acid, reactive, and metal-complex dye systems applied to fur-bearing substrates.
  • Shedding performance benchmarking of domestic wool-blend carpets against GB/T 14254 Class A–C classification thresholds.
  • Root-cause analysis of excessive fiber loss in finished rugs linked to improper carding, insufficient resin binding, or inadequate post-weave steaming.
  • Internal R&D screening of anti-shedding polymer coatings applied to wool yarn prior to commercial weaving trials.
